Understanding the Mechanics of Checking Your Motherboard’s Identity

So, what exactly is Checking Your Motherboard’s Identity? In simple terms, it involves verifying the authenticity and specifications of a computer’s motherboard. This process can be done through various methods, including serial number checks, physical inspections, and software analysis.

The motherboard is the backbone of any computer system, responsible for facilitating communication between hardware components. By checking the motherboard’s identity, individuals can ensure that their device is functioning optimally and that any potential issues are quickly identified and addressed.
